Description
As the 1st Line Credit Manager, you will lead a small team of credit risk analysts and be responsible for the bank’s portfolio monitoring, credit MI, and day-to-day credit strategy oversight across secured and unsecured lending portfolios.
This is a hands-on first line role in a small bank environment, combining analytical depth with team leadership and close engagement with stakeholders across Credit, Finance, Operations, Compliance and senior governance forums.
The role is focused on ensuring the bank has clear, timely and decision-useful insight into portfolio performance, that credit decisioning and underwriting strategies remain aligned to risk appetite and business objectives, and that the analyst team delivers high-quality analysis and MI to support effective decision-making.
Requirements
- Degree in a numerate discipline (for example Mathematics, Economics, Data Science) or equivalent relevant experience.
- Strong experience in credit risk within retail banking, consumer lending or a similar regulated lending environment, with practical exposure to portfolio monitoring, credit MI and credit strategy.
- Proven experience of analysing portfolio performance and translating data into clear insight, recommendations and actions for business and risk stakeholders.
- Experience of working with underwriting strategies, scorecards, decision rules and credit decisioning processes, including the monitoring and optimisation of strategy performance.
- Strong technical and analytical skills, including SQL and ideally Python, R or SAS, with the ability to work hands-on with data.
- Experience of leading, coaching or developing analysts, with the ability to set priorities, manage delivery and maintain high standards of output in a small team environment.
- Strong communication and stakeholder management skills, including experience of preparing and presenting MI, analysis and recommendations to senior stakeholders or committees.
- Familiarity with relevant regulatory and accounting frameworks, including IFRS9, CONC and broader retail lending governance expectations.
